A leading care provider based in Bradford is seeking an experienced Nursing Home Manager to oversee a dual-site complex care service. The role involves full operational responsibility, focusing on quality care, compliance, and a strong growth strategy.
The ideal candidate will have substantial experience in managing large care services, preferably with a background in mental health or dementia services.
Competitive salary up to Β£90,000, plus bonuses and benefits are offered for this high-impact position.
